Warning: file_get_contents(/data/phpspider/zhask/data//catemap/1/php/256.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Javascript 从js文件访问变量_Javascript_Php_Html_Variables - Fatal编程技术网

Javascript 从js文件访问变量

Javascript 从js文件访问变量,javascript,php,html,variables,Javascript,Php,Html,Variables,编写了主站点代码、地理位置代码和地理编码器代码 <!DOCTYPE html> <html> <head> <meta charset="UTF-8"> <meta name="viewport" content="width=device-width, initial-scale=1.0" <meta http-equiv="X-UA-Compatible" content="ie=edge">

编写了主站点代码、地理位置代码和地理编码器代码

<!DOCTYPE html>
<html>
<head>
    <meta charset="UTF-8">
    <meta name="viewport" content="width=device-width, initial-scale=1.0"
    <meta http-equiv="X-UA-Compatible" content="ie=edge">
    <title>Electromart</title>
    <!-- <link href="//db.onlinewebfonts.com/c/8274996f8cf973b15814827fa281e485?family=TechnojunkW00-Regular" rel="stylesheet" type="text/css"/>-->
    <link rel="stylesheet" href="css/eshop.css">
</head>
<body>
<header class="header">
    <div class="header__container"> 
        <div class="topheader">
            <div class="topheader1">
                <?php

                ?>
            </div>
        </div>  
        <div class="header__item">
            <div class="logoimage">
                <img src="images/logo3.jpg" width="100" height="75" id="idsettingsforlogo" ></img>
            </div>
        </div>
    </div>
<script type="text/javascript" src="js/geoloc.js"></script>
<script type="text/javascript" src="js/geocode.js"></script>
</header>

<footer class="footer">

</footer>
</body>
</html>


可以使用Cookie的示例(必须编辑的示例):

然后用PHP阅读:

<?PHP
   $_COOKIE["height"];
?>


否则您可以使用

js设置cookies并重新加载页面。Cookie中的php将获取数据。 (或者php可以定义地理数据,例如:)

$(document).ready(function () {
  createCookie("height", $(window).height(), "10");
});

function createCookie(name, value, days) {
  var expires;
  if (days) {
    var date = new Date();
    date.setTime(date.getTime() + (days * 24 * 60 * 60 * 1000));
    expires = "; expires=" + date.toGMTString();
  }
  else {
    expires = "";
  }
  document.cookie = escape(name) + "=" + escape(value) + expires + "; path=/";
}
<?PHP
   $_COOKIE["height"];
?>